Office Forum
www.Office-Loesung.de
Access :: Excel :: Outlook :: PowerPoint :: Word :: Office :: Wieder Online ---> provisorisches Office Forum <-
Probleme mit Kombinationsfeld
zurück: Suchen im Internet aus Access weiter: Problem referenzieren UFOs in Formular-Instannzen Unbeantwortete Beiträge anzeigen
Neues Thema eröffnen   Neue Antwort erstellen     Status: Feedback Facebook-Likes Diese Seite Freunden empfehlen
Zu Browser-Favoriten hinzufügen
Autor Nachricht
tar
neugiersch


Verfasst am:
12. Jun 2010, 13:59
Rufname:

Probleme mit Kombinationsfeld - Probleme mit Kombinationsfeld

Nach oben
       Version: Office 2007

Hallo Freunde,

ich möchte in einem Formular, das auf eine Abfrage zugreift, ein Kombinationsfeld nutzen, um etwas umzustellen. Es funktioniert aber nicht, wie ich es gern hätte.

Ich habe 2 Tabellen: Personal und Anreden.

Personal:
- Personal_ID (PS)
- Anrede_id (FS)
- Nachname
- Vorname
- ...

Anreden:
- Anrede_ID (PS)
- Anredenbezeichnung (bpsw. Herr, Frau)
- Präfix (bspw. Sehr geehrter Herr, Sehr geehrte Frau)

Verbunden ist freilich Anrede_ID mit Anrede_id mit 1:n und referentieller Integrität (sollte/muss ich ebenso Aktualisierungsweitergabe anhaken?).

Daraufhin habe ich eine Abfrage erstellt, mit sämtlichen Feldern beider Tabellen (Abfrage1) und auf ihr ein Formular erstellt (Formular1).

Dort möchte ich nun mittels Kombinationsfeld die Anrede_id des Personals ändern - aber im Kombinationsfeld soll die Anredenbezeichnung angezeigt werden. Also so, dass man sieht: "Herr", "Frau", usw. und bei der Auswahl dann die Anrede_id des Personals geändert wird. Ich bekomme es nicht hin. Entweder sehe ich nur die ID oder er will es partout nicht ändern.

Also was tun? Danke schonmal im Voraus.
Gruß!
Marmeladenglas
komme zurecht


Verfasst am:
12. Jun 2010, 14:27
Rufname:


AW: Probleme mit Kombinationsfeld - AW: Probleme mit Kombinationsfeld

Nach oben
       Version: Office 2007

Hi,
dein Formular baust ausschließlich aus der 1ten Tabelle auf.
(auch wenn das mit der Abfrage über 2 Tabellen möglich wäre)
Das Kombinationsfeld aus der 2ten Tabelle. In den Eigenschaften des Kombis blendest du die 1te Spalte aus.
Spaltenbreiten 0cm;1cm;5cm (z.b.).
Spaltenanzahl auf 3
um die Anrede auf dem Formular darzustellen, kannst du falls das so gewünscht ist, in einem ungebundenen Textfeld schreiben:
=KombiName.column(2)

das wars

Aktualisierungsweitergabe würde ich abhaken (so spontan würden mir da jetzt keine Nachteile einfallen - falls es die gibt, meldet sich sicher jemand noch zu Wort Laughing ). Soll heißen: wird der Primärschlüssel geändert, wird der Fremdschlüssel automatisch auf den neuen Wert angepasst.

Mit der Löschweitergabe sieht es schon etwas anders aus. Da sollte man überlegen.
Löschst du den Datensatz (und sei es "aus Versehen") in der übergeordneten Tabelle, werden automatisch die zugehörigen Datensätze in der untergeordneten Tabelle mit gelöscht.
tar
neugiersch


Verfasst am:
13. Jun 2010, 03:07
Rufname:

AW: Probleme mit Kombinationsfeld - AW: Probleme mit Kombinationsfeld

Nach oben
       Version: Office 2007

Danke erstmal - es funktioniert nun zwar mit dem Umschalten (also er übernimmt die Werte der 2. Tabelle aus der Auswahl der id) und auch die Auswahldarstellung funktioniert (mit und ohne ID), aber wie kann ich im Auswahlfeld selbst darstellen, welche Auswahlbezeichnung momentan getroffen worden ist, statt der ID?

Es soll halt direkt "Herr" oder "Frau" sichtbar sein, statt nur die ID ("1" oder "2") und daneben in einem zusätzlichen Textfeld "Herr". Das KombiName.column(2) also irgendwie auf die Kombi direkt anwenden - müsste doch möglich sein?

Gruß!
Nouba
nicht ganz unwissend :)


Verfasst am:
13. Jun 2010, 03:29
Rufname:
Wohnort: Berlin

AW: Probleme mit Kombinationsfeld - AW: Probleme mit Kombinationsfeld

Nach oben
       Version: Office 2007

Hallo tar,

hier ist mal ein Beispiel. Schau Dir die Datensatzherkunft des Kombifelds, die Gebundene Spalte und die Spaltenweiten an. Das Textfeld bezieht seine Information aus der 3. (im Beispiel versteckten) Spalte des Kombifelds (Zähler beginnt bei 0).

Spiele auch einmal mit dem Kombifeld-Assistenten, in dem Du ein neues Kombifeld im Formular erstellst.

_________________
mit freundlichen Grüssen Nouba

Wenn beim Lesen eines Beitrags der Eindruck entsteht, dass sich der Fragesteller wenig Mühe gegeben hat, so erhöht das nicht unbedingt die Motivation, eine Antwort zu verfassen.



Personal.zip
 Beschreibung:

Download
 Dateiname:  Personal.zip
 Dateigröße:  14.67 KB
 Heruntergeladen:  16 mal

tar
neugiersch


Verfasst am:
13. Jun 2010, 03:56
Rufname:


AW: Probleme mit Kombinationsfeld - AW: Probleme mit Kombinationsfeld

Nach oben
       Version: Office 2007

Danke! Wenn ich einfach die 1. Spaltenbreite auf 0cm stelle, zeigt er automatisch die 2. an. Prima - so funktionierts.

Gruß!
Neues Thema eröffnen   Neue Antwort erstellen Alle Zeiten sind
GMT + 1 Stunde

Diese Seite Freunden empfehlen

Seite 1 von 1
Gehe zu:  
Du kannst Beiträge in dieses Forum schreiben.
Du kannst auf Beiträge in diesem Forum antworten.
Du kannst deine Beiträge in diesem Forum nicht bearbeiten.
Du kannst deine Beiträge in diesem Forum nicht löschen.
Du kannst an Umfragen in diesem Forum nicht mitmachen.
Du kannst Dateien in diesem Forum nicht posten
Du kannst Dateien in diesem Forum herunterladen

Verwandte Themen
Forum / Themen   Antworten   Autor   Aufrufe   Letzter Beitrag 
Keine neuen Beiträge Access Tabellen & Abfragen: Kombinationsfeld in Abfrage übernehmen 5 Frankie 1299 21. Dez 2009, 12:19
Marmeladenglas Kombinationsfeld in Abfrage übernehmen
Keine neuen Beiträge Access Tabellen & Abfragen: Zwei Spalten aus zwei Tabellen in ein Kombinationsfeld 15 llogi 2009 09. Jul 2009, 10:25
llogi Zwei Spalten aus zwei Tabellen in ein Kombinationsfeld
Keine neuen Beiträge Access Tabellen & Abfragen: Berrechnungen per Kombinationsfeld 1 Tommy-2008 198 23. Jun 2009, 11:11
KlausMz Berrechnungen per Kombinationsfeld
Keine neuen Beiträge Access Tabellen & Abfragen: Kombinationsfeld soll Werte übergeben 5 slugse 1751 02. Jun 2009, 15:37
derArb Kombinationsfeld soll Werte übergeben
Keine neuen Beiträge Access Tabellen & Abfragen: Kombinationsfeld mit Beziehung? 7 Bransch 1601 30. Apr 2009, 20:15
KlausMz Kombinationsfeld mit Beziehung?
Keine neuen Beiträge Access Tabellen & Abfragen: Nur Probleme mit abhängigen Kombinationsfeld 1 Romanov 297 30. März 2009, 12:14
Maxxis Nur Probleme mit abhängigen Kombinationsfeld
Keine neuen Beiträge Access Tabellen & Abfragen: Kombinationsfeld - Eingabe direkt in Werteliste 5 Gast 3655 24. März 2009, 18:33
20zero1 Kombinationsfeld - Eingabe direkt in Werteliste
Keine neuen Beiträge Access Tabellen & Abfragen: Kombinationsfeld in Textfeld umwandeln zeigt nur noch IDs 1 Carazza 3027 15. Feb 2009, 18:59
blicki Kombinationsfeld in Textfeld umwandeln zeigt nur noch IDs
Keine neuen Beiträge Access Tabellen & Abfragen: 3 Felder zu einem Kombinationsfeld zusammenfassen 40 renegade-rocky 2221 17. Dez 2008, 20:39
renegade-rocky 3 Felder zu einem Kombinationsfeld zusammenfassen
Keine neuen Beiträge Access Tabellen & Abfragen: kombinationsfeld als kriterium für abfragen 3 Gast25 1719 27. Nov 2008, 12:09
Gast25 kombinationsfeld als kriterium für abfragen
Keine neuen Beiträge Access Tabellen & Abfragen: Abfrage über Kombinationsfeld steuern 6 Mittwochsproblem 1421 04. Jun 2008, 23:44
Willi Wipp Abfrage über Kombinationsfeld steuern
Keine neuen Beiträge Access Tabellen & Abfragen: Kombinationsfeld mehrspaltig 9 nobima 2613 16. Nov 2007, 21:12
jens05 Kombinationsfeld mehrspaltig
 

----> Diese Seite Freunden empfehlen <------ Impressum - Besuchen Sie auch: Microsoft Excel Tricks